T86 is the authoritative medical code for Complications of transplanted organs and tissue. This classification is used in medical billing and clinical recording to specify the clinical criteria for complications of transplanted organs and tissue (ICD-10-CM T86), ensuring healthcare documentation aligns with 2026 federal coding standards.
Billing Status: NO. This is a clinician non-billable / parent hierarchy grouping in the ICD-10-CM system.
Official Registry Overview & Definition
Complications of transplanted organs and tissue is a non-billable ICD-10-CM category code T86. A more specific billable subcode must be selected for claims submission. Excludes2 (not included here): any encounters with medical care for postprocedural conditions in which no complications are present, such as:; artificial opening status Z93.-; closure of external stoma Z43.-; fitting and adjustment of external prosthetic device Z44.-; burns and corrosions from local applications and irradiation T20-T32; complications of surgical procedures during pregnancy, childbirth and the puerperium O00-O9A; mechanical complication of respirator ventilator; poisoning and toxic effects of drugs and chemicals (T36-T65 with fifth or sixth character 1-4 or 6); postprocedural fever R50.82; specified complications classified elsewhere, such as:; cerebrospinal fluid leak from spinal puncture G97.0; colostomy malfunction K94.0-; disorders of fluid and electrolyte imbalance E86-E87; functional disturbances following cardiac surgery I97.0-I97.1; intraoperative and postprocedural complications of specified body systems (D78.-, E36.-, E89.-, G97.3-, G97.4, H59.3-, H59.-, H95.2-, H95.3, I97.4-, I97.5, J95.6-, J95.7, K91.6-, L76.-, M96.-, N99.-); ostomy complications (J95.0-, K94.-, N99.5-); postgastric surgery syndromes K91.1; postlaminectomy syndrome NEC M96.1; postmastectomy lymphedema syndrome I97.2; postsurgical blind-loop syndrome K91.2; ventilator associated pneumonia J95.851. Use additional code: code to identify other transplant complications, such as:; graft-versus-host disease D89.81-; malignancy associated with organ transplant C80.2; post-transplant lymphoproliferative disorders PTLD D47.Z1.

Frequently Asked Questions (FAQ) & Clinical Guidance
Can T86 be billed directly?
No. T86 (Complications of transplanted organs and tissue) is a non-billable ICD-10-CM category code. A more specific billable subcode must be selected based on clinical documentation.
Can T86 be reported alongside related conditions?
Per Excludes2 instructions, T86 and the following may both be reported when both are present: any encounters with medical care for postprocedural conditions in which no complications are present, such as:; artificial opening status (Z93.-); closure of external stoma (Z43.-); fitting and adjustment of external prosthetic device (Z44.-).
Is an additional code needed with T86?
Use additional code(s) to specify: code to identify other transplant complications, such as:; graft-versus-host disease (D89.81-); malignancy associated with organ transplant (C80.2); post-transplant lymphoproliferative disorders (PTLD) (D47.Z1).
